We are looking for an experienced Health, Safety & Environmental Advisor for our site in Cork
Your Role:
The Site HSE Advisor will work with site management, teams and individuals in order to progress safe working practices and to develop risk assessments and safe systems of work.
- You will stay up to date with relevant legislation and ensure Site MD is informed of same
- You will ensure that a safe working environment is maintained at the site and that the site is working in compliance with current Health and Safety legislation, best practice and approved codes of practice (ACOP)
- You will ensure that the site is working in compliance with current Environmental legislation, best practice and approved codes of practice and that the site is not conducting any practices that could have a negative impact of the environment
- You will manage the risk assessment (RA) and safe working operating procedures (SWOP) process and ensuring that all Supervisors and Managers are regularly reviewing these documents in line with business standards and current legislation, guidance and ACOP
- You will deliver the site Health & Safety induction programme for all new starters, contractors and visitors to site
- You will manage the near miss and accident reporting processes for health and safety, and the environment and ensuring that all incidents have been fully investigated and recorded in line with business standards and current legislation, guidance and ACOP
- You will ensure that the site Management team implement all corrective actions that have been established as part of an incident investigation and, within the agreed timescale
- You will ensure that all health, safety and environmental documentation is current, compliant and up to date with the latest HSE format
- You will identify underlying core issues/risks and engage at all site levels, both with colleagues, site technical staff and management within the site.
- You will maintain the site register of Interactive Safety Tours (IST) and ensure that all site Managers are conducting their tours in alignment with the agreed site schedule
- You will conduct internal audits of the site
- You will be a hands-on Advisor with overall accountability for developing the site safety plan and the continuous updating and monitoring of the plan.
- You will ensure that the site is compliant with its H&S training.
- You will facilitate the tri-monthly site safety committee meeting and ensure that there is a good balance of representation from the site, including the site lead and to then, create and distribute the meeting minutes
- You will ensure that the site health, safety and environmental information boards are populated and up to date
- You will collect and collate weekly and monthly Divisional HSE KPI data and repost externally
- You will manage stocks of PPE and supplies relevant to the staff protection and well being
